Best Practices in Automation Testing with Zof AI
Best Practices in Automation Testing with Zof AI
Automation testing is essential for modern software development, ensuring higher-quality products with better efficiency. Leveraging an AI-powered tool like Zof AI can revolutionize your testing process. This article provides a complete guide to understanding automation testing fundamentals, key practices for effective tests, and how Zof AI simplifies the process through intelligent features like test case generation, self-healing capabilities, and result analysis.
Why Automation Testing Matters
Automation testing enhances software quality by providing consistent and repeatable results. Key types include functional, regression, and performance testing, all critical for Agile and DevOps workflows. However, challenges such as maintaining test stability and relevancy remain, and Zof AI's AI-driven features can address these while saving time.
Zof AI: Transforming Automation Testing
Zof AI uses machine learning to simplify automation testing with:
- Test Case Generation: Automatically optimize tests based on user behavior trend data.
- Natural Language Input: Enable non-coders to design tests effectively with simple commands.
- Self-Healing Tests: Automatically adapt test cases to system or interface changes.
- Integration with DevOps Pipelines: Maintain continuous deployment testing processes effortlessly.
Best Practices for Automation Testing
1. Define Clear Objectives: Always start with a goal to ensure your tests are meaningful. 2. Focus on Stability: Zof AI prevents failures even during dynamic changes. 3. Prioritize Important Test Cases: Choose tests most fit for automation, including repetitive and time-consuming ones. 4. Update Regularly: Zof AI assists in identifying outdated tests, ensuring relevancy over time. 5. Analyze Test Results Visibly: With Zof AI dashboards, identify key takeaways and act quickly.
Why Zof AI Excels in Test Result Analysis
Zof AI turns massive test logs into digestible, visual insights and prioritized actions, helping pinpoint bottlenecks. Real-time dashboards and behavior analysis enhance decision-making for developers and QA professionals alike. Focus on KPIs, customize reports, and maintain continuous improvement using actionable insights.
Conclusion
For automation testing to reach its full potential, modern tools like Zof AI must be utilized alongside best practices like defining objectives, improving test stability, and prioritizing test relevancy. Zof AI transforms testing, offering features like intelligent test generation, real-time analytics, and self-healing functionalities, taking productivity to the next level. Visit Zof AI today to redefine your testing processes!